ROLE POSITIONING AND OBJECTIVES 



This role is part of - Reynolds Marketing Services Company (“RMSC”) - Field



 



The role is responsible for identifying opportunities, creating and implementing business plans and delivering against targeted commercial objectives within that market. Division Managers (“DM”) will also be responsible for directing a team of approximately eight Territory Managers (“TM”) and/or a Local Account Manager (“LAM”). The DM will mentor TMs and/or LAMs to develop market plans and drive a step change in new category growth to elevate the Company’s ability to continue to grow the business. This includes the management of market conditions, collaborative customer relationships, and delivery against key performance indicators (“KPIs”).



 



This role will require DM alignment with the local selling team to understand customer capabilities and market dynamics. The DM will develop plans to enhance Go-To-Market strategies as well as identify opportunities to amplify our touch points across the identified market(s). DM’s will be the subject matter expert - providing recommendations on timing and resources needed to meet key deliverables, while tracking and measuring the effectiveness of the localized initiatives across the market. DM’s are expected to challenge the status quo, look outside of the category for inspiration and determine new ways of executing the 5Ps.

ABOUT OUR ORGANIZATION:



Reynolds American Inc. is an indirect, wholly owned subsidiary of British American Tobacco p.l.c., and the U.S. parent company of R. J. Reynolds Tobacco Company; Santa Fe Natural Tobacco Company, Inc.; American Snuff Company, LLC; Modoral Brands, Inc.; R. J.
